Float Zone Crystal Grower Crucible Assembly
A specialized crucible part for float zone crystal growers used to melt and purify semiconductor materials like silicon into monocrystalline form. Classified under HTS 8454.90.00.60 as a component of semiconductor casting machines in metallurgical processes. It maintains vacuum and high-temperature stability during zone refining.
Import Duty Rates by Country of Origin
| Origin Country | MFN Rate | Ch.99 Surcharges | Total Effective Rate |
|---|---|---|---|
| π¨π³China | Free | +35.0% | 35% |
| π²π½Mexico | Free | +10.0% | 10% |
| π¨π¦Canada | Free | +10.0% | 10% |
| π©πͺGermany | Free | +10.0% | 10% |
| π―π΅Japan | Free | +10.0% | 10% |
Alternative Classifications
This product could be classified differently depending on its characteristics or intended use.
If constructed mainly of refractory ceramics
Refractory ceramic crucibles not dedicated to casting machines classify under Chapter 69.
If for use in high-temperature industrial furnaces
Parts of laboratory furnaces shift classification if not specific to metallurgical casting.
If sold as part of a complete semiconductor processing machine
Unspecified semiconductor manufacturing machines encompass broader apparatus.
